C828 FGL is a 1985 Ford Fiesta in White with a 1,597c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 22 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 68.2%.
Across all 1985 Ford Fiesta models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.3% with a typical mileage of 49,130 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Ford Fiesta f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 959,538 recorded failures. If you're considering buying C828 FGL,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Fiesta typically stays on UK roads for around 34 years. At 41 years old, this Ford Fiesta is approaching the upper end of the typical lifespan for this model.
